A little about Rosella’s
- Rosellas are native to southeast Australia and nearby islands. They inhibit open forests, woodlands, gardens as well as parks, and its wild diet consists many of native grass seeds, herbs, fruits and flowering buds.
- A standard diet for a rosella should include lots of fruit and vegetables, and some healthy table foods.
- Rosellas are not usually cuddlers however they can be sociable if they are consistently interacted with
- You might have already heard them in the early morning but rosellas are capable of very loud chatter. They are not great at picking up words like other birds but sometimes they can so it’s worth trying to teach them. Rosellas are also great whistlers and can learn to whistle songs!
